Embodiment 1

[0184] This embodiment describes a method for configuring and sending a reference signal, adding a set of configuration parameters to the reference signal in the existing system to send the reference signal, so that the added and sent reference signal can be used for other functions. When used in a full-duplex system, in addition to the original purpose of the reference signal, the reference signal sent by the addition can also be used for iterative convergence of the analog elimination module of the base station or terminal working in full-duplex mode. When used in a cellular communication system, in addition to the original purpose of the reference signal, the additionally transmitted reference signal can also be used for neighbor cell measurement and the like.

Embodiment 2

[0195] This embodiment describes a resource allocation method. By configuring system blank resources, the base station and / or terminal can be allowed to send signals on the configured blank resources, including sounding signals, reference signals, or modulation symbols. When used in a full-duplex system, the base station or terminal working in the full-duplex mode can use blank resources to generate a one-way transmission signal, which is used for the iterative convergence calculation of the simulation elimination module of the full-duplex base station or terminal. When used in a cellular communication system, the system blank resources configured by the base station can be used to send signals that are not used for users in the current cell, such as reference signals for neighboring cell measurements.

Abstract

The embodiment of the invention provides a resource allocation method. The resource allocation method comprises the steps that a terminal acquires allocation of physical resources; and the terminal performs transmission according to the configured physical resources, wherein the transmission performed by the terminal according to the configured physical resources comprises one of the following: the terminal does not perform uplink transmission or downlink reception on the configured physical resources; the terminal only carries out downlink receiving on the configured physical resources; and the terminal only performs uplink transmission on the configured physical resources. A corresponding device and a storage medium are also provided.

technical field [0001] The present invention relates to the technical field of interference elimination, and in particular, relates to a resource configuration method for interference elimination, a device and a storage medium thereof. Background technique [0002] The rapid growth of mobile data services, especially the exponential growth of high-definition video and ultra-high-definition video services, puts forward higher requirements on the transmission rate of wireless communication. Full-duplex technology can further improve the spectrum utilization rate on the existing system. In order to make the full-duplex system work, the core problem is to design a solution to eliminate self-interference, so that the strength of the self-interference signal can be reduced to at least the same level as the noise floor. .
